It’s all about calories in verses calories out. You monitor what you eat, recording your incoming calories, and our system helps you monitor the calories that you burn. You want cookies after dinner tonight or beers after work? You know how many calories are in that cookie or beer, and you know what it takes to earn that burn. Cleaning the kitchen floor has been a fabulous calorie burn for me – grocery shopping, loading and unloading the car also a great burn. Problem is that it doesn’t take very long to do those chores, so we need to find a way to fit a bit more activity in to be able to earn the big lunches and dinners that we’ve become accustomed to.
